Major carrier T-Mobile announced recently the upcoming availability of Samsung Galaxy S6 edge+ and Samsung Galaxy Note 5 through its official retail channels.

Along with the two high-end smartphones, T-Mobile confirmed it would add the Samsung Galaxy Tab A 8.0 to its portfolio of Android tablets.

According to the carrier, the Galaxy Tab A 8.0 will be available for purchase from August 19 for $0 down and 23 monthly payments of $13.34, and then one additional $13.17 payment in the 24th month.

In addition, potential customers can also purchase Samsung's mid-range Android tablet for only $320 outright.

Moving on to specs, Samsung Galaxy Tab A 8.0 is a mid-range tablet, as mentioned earlier. It sports an 8-inch capacitive touchscreen display that supports 1024 x 768 pixel resolution and is powered by a 4,200 mAh battery.

The tablet ships with the Android 5.0 Lollipop operating system right out out of the box and packs no less than 32GB of internal memory, which can be further expanded up to 128GB via microSD card slot.

On the back, the Galaxy Tab A 8.0 features a 5-megapixel photo snapper with autofocus and video recording, but no LED flash. There's also a secondary 2-megapixel camera in the front for selfies.

Connectivity-wise, the tablet offers 4G LTE support, as well as Wi-Fi, Bluetooth, GPS with AGPS support, and microUSB 2.0.

Last but not least, Samsung's mid-range Android tablet is powered by a 1.2GHz quad-core processor, which is complemented by 2GB of RAM.
